▼Audio Remote Control Switch Operation
The audio remote control switch is on the left side of the steering wheel. You can
operate basic audio functions, pick up/hang up the phone, or activate voice
control using the switch.
The shape of the switches may
differ depending on the vehicle model.

No. Item Explanation
1
Volume adjustment button:
Press the (+) or (-) button to adjust the volume.
If you adjust the volume during a voice guidance, the volume of the
voice guidance changes.
If you adjust the volume while making a hands-free call, the conversa-
tion volume changes.
2
Seek Switch:

Selecting a radio station
(FM/AM radio)
You can call up radio stations registered to your favourites by pressing
the seek switch while listening to FM/AM radio. The radio stations
change each time you press the switch.
In addition, press and hold the seek switch until you hear a beep to
start automatic station selection. It stops when a radio broadcast is
tuned in.
(DAB radio)
*
You can call up radio stations registered to your Favourites by pressing
the seek switch while listening to DAB radio. The radio station changes
each time you press the seek switch.
In addition, if you press and hold the seek switch until you hear a
beep, the service switches to the next or previous service. If there is no
next or previous service in the selected Ensemble, Ensemble switches.

▼Operation Using Voice Recognition Function
The shape of the switches differs depending on the vehicle model.
No. Item Explanation
1
Talk/Pick-up button>8
When the button is pressed, the voice recognition top screen is dis-
played and the voice recognition is activated.

(While voice guidance is being announced)
Press the button to skip the voice guidance.
2
Hang-up button:
Press the button to end the voice recognition.
Voice recognition activation
When the talk/pick-up button on the audio remote control switch is pressed, the
voice recognition top screen is displayed.
NOTE
While Apple CarPlay or Android Auto™ is connected, Siri or Android Auto™ voice
recognition is activated.
At this time Mazda Connect voice recognition is not activated.
Commands usable at any time
“Help” - Can be used to check for usable voice commands.
“Back” - Returns to the previous screen. When a voice command is spoken while on
the telephone number input screen, the content that was previously input is deleted.
“Cancel”- The voice recognition is ended.
To learn more on how to operate Mazda Connect
“Owner's Manual” - The operation guide screen is displayed.
Ending voice recognition
Do any one of the following operations:

Convenient operating tips for using the voice recognition function
Examples of effective voice commands in various categories are displayed on top
screen of the voice recognition.
It would be convenient to know these usable voice commands in advance.
NOTE
xThe voice commands indicated in this manual are some examples of usable voice
commands. Some voice commands may be unusable depending on the vehicle
model.
xWhen the Barge-In setting is on, voice commands can be made even while the
voice guidance is being announced. For details on Barge-In, refer to the Settings
section in the Mazda Connect Owner's Manual.
xFor details on voice commands which can be used on the navigation screen, refer
to the navigation system manual.
To prevent mistaken voice recognition, be aware of the following points:
xWhen you are using a mobile phone connected via Bluetooth®, the commands
relevant to the mobile phone can be used. Connect your mobile phone to
Bluetooth
® before operating the mobile phone using voice recognition.xSpeaking in a slightly louder voice will improve voice recognition, but an
excessively loud voice is unnecessary. Try to speak in a slightly louder voice than
when talking to other passengers in the vehicle.
xYou do not need to speak slowly. Speak at a normal speed.xWhen calling a person in the device's phone book, the recognition rate increases
the longer the name is. Errors may occur with names that are short such as
“Mama”, “Home”, or “wife”.
xSpeak clearly, without pausing between words or numbers.xVoice commands other than those
specified, cannot be recognised. Speak in the
wording specified by the voice commands.
xIt is not necessary to face the microphone or approach it. Speak the voice
commands while maintaining a safe driving position.
Interior Features
Mazda Connect
5-24

Page 435 of 683

xClose the windows and the sunroof to reduce loud noises from outside the vehicle
and to prevent the airflow of the air-conditioning system from being a disturbance
when using Bluetooth
® Hands-Free.xMake sure that the air
flow from the air conditioner is not blowing on the
microphone.
xWhen making voice commands during a voice guidance, speak in a slightly louder
voice. But, an excessively loud voice is unnecessary.
xIf the voice recognition is poor with the guidance volume set to high, set the
Barge-In to OFF.

▼Appendix
Gracenote® Database
When audio CDs are played, the unit searches the database stored in the vehicle for
the album name, artist name, genre, title, and album art, and if there is a match in
the vehicle's database compilation to the music being played, each type of music
information is automatically added (Album art only for MP3/WMA/AAC CDs and
when playing USB audio and Bluetooth
® audio). The database information stored in
this device uses database information in the Gracenote® music recognitions service.
